What is the treatment regimen for tuberculosis?
The preferred regimen for treating adults with TB remains a regimen consisting of an intensive phase of 2 months of isoniazid (INH), rifampin (RIF), pyrazinamide (PZA), and ethambutol (EMB) followed by a continuation phase of 4 months of INH and RIF.Aug 11, 2016

Is 3HP a short course?
Short-course treatment regimens, like 3HP and 4R, are effective, safe, and have higher completion rates than longer 6 to 9 months of isoniazid monotherapy (6H/9H). Shorter, rifamycin-based treatment regimens generally have a lower risk of hepatotoxicity than 6H and 9H.

What is XDR TB?
Extensively drug-resistant TB (XDR TB) is a rare type of MDR TB that is resistant to isoniazid and rifampin, plus any fluoroquinolone and at least one of three injectable second-line drugs (i.e., amikacin, kanamycin, or capreomycin). Treating and curing drug-resistant TB is complicated.

What is the most common pathogen in humans?
Helicobacter pylori are one of the most common disease-causing pathogens in humans. According to some estimations, about 50 percent of the human population is infected with helicobacter pylori. There are differences in its prevalence geographically as it is more prevalent in developing countries than in the developed world.

Did you know?
We borrowed "regimen" straight from Latin, spelling and all - but in Latin, the word simply meant "rule" or "government." In English, it usually refers to a system of rules or guidelines, often for living a healthy life or taking a regular dose of exercise.

History and Etymology for regimen
Middle English, from Medieval Latin regimin-, regimen position of authority, direction, set of rules, from Latin, steering, control, from regere to direct

When was Remdesivir approved?
Remdesivir. In October 2020 , the FDA approved the antiviral drug remdesivir to treat COVID-19. The drug may be used to treat adults and children ages 12 and older and weighing at least 88 pounds, who have been hospitalized for COVID-19.

Who makes the monoclonal antibody?
In November 2020, the FDA granted emergency use authorization to two monoclonal antibody treatments (bamlanivimab, made by Eli Lilly; and a combination of casirivimab and imdevimab, made by Regeneron). Both treatments have been approved for non-hospitalized adults and children over age 12 with mild to moderate COVID-19 symptoms who are at risk ...
When did the FDA issue the EUA?
In November 2020 , the Food and Drug Administration (FDA) issued an Emergency Use Authorization (EUA) for the use of baricitinib in combination with remdesivir in hospitalized adults and children two years and older who require respiratory support.
